Output 71b108655f9b5fa81132c06e5e7f0036df291450f79fc94d3d46f0d21e0f9201:3

value
1125756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 093a37180a6002e2b7f2b8136599a70f19ecb7bb OP_EQUAL
address
32Xok8ivnWtx46f5KdmzNShQ5BP8PKaJ3M
transaction
71b108655f9b5fa81132c06e5e7f0036df291450f79fc94d3d46f0d21e0f9201
confirmations
317254
spent
true